Senior Production Artist - Homebased - Mexico
ICON is a global healthcare intelligence and clinical research organisation united by a mission to bring new medicines and treatments to patients faster.
As a values-driven organisation, integrity, collaboration, agility, and inclusion are at the heart of how we work and interact with each other, customers, patients and suppliers.
The Senior Production Artist is a highly skilled production and layout specialist responsible for developing, formatting, and delivering complex scientific communications materials, with a primary focus on high-volume scientific poster production for medical congresses. This role serves as a subject matter expert in scientific poster production and production workflows, ensuring the highest standards of quality, accuracy, consistency, and compliance across all deliverables. Working closely with cross-functional teams, the Senior Production Artist provides technical expertise, production guidance, and innovative solutions while supporting studio-wide production initiatives, print-ready file packaging, and process improvements in a fast-paced, deadline-driven environment.
What You Will Be Doing:
Lead the production, formatting, and layout of scientific posters, clinical trial deliverables, and other scientific communications materials utilizing expert-level Adobe InDesign skills.
Manage multiple concurrent projects, ensuring high-quality deliverables are completed accurately and on schedule.
Prepare, review, and package final production files for print and digital distribution, including preflight checks and release activities.
Conduct comprehensive quality control reviews to ensure compliance with client, regulatory, editorial, and congress-specific requirements.
Collaborate with cross-functional teams and clients to provide technical expertise, production guidance, and solutions to complex formatting challenges.
Serve as a production subject matter expert while driving process improvements through the development and maintenance of InDesign templates, libraries, style sheets, workflows, quality standards, and production best practices.
Your Profile:
Bachelor’s degree in graphic design, visual communications, or a related field, or equivalent professional experience.
6+ years of experience as a Production Artist, Senior Production Artist, or in a related production-focused role with experience within pharmaceutical, healthcare, medical communications, scientific publishing, or agency environments preferred.
Demonstrated experience producing high-volume scientific posters, figure redraws, and other scientific communications deliverables in a deadline-driven environment.
Expert proficiency in Adobe InDesign and advanced working knowledge of Adobe Creative Cloud applications (Photoshop, Illustrator, and Acrobat) including complex document formatting, style sheets, templates, and production workflows.
Advanced knowledge of print production, file preparation, quality assurance processes, and release packaging activities.
Advanced proficiency in Microsoft PowerPoint and working knowledge of Microsoft Word and Excel.
Portfolio demonstrating expertise in scientific poster production, complex document formatting, and publication-ready deliverables; flexibility to support occasional evening and weekend work during peak congress periods.
Strong attention to detail with the ability to identify and resolve production, formatting, and quality issues.
Strong communication and collaboration skills with the ability to work effectively across cross-functional teams and client groups.
